Royal Marine Denies Charges Over Terrorism Offences

A Royal Marine from Northern Ireland has denied charges in connection with terrorism offences.

Ciarán Maxwell, 30, who is originally from Larne, was remanded in custody on Friday, 02 September, charged with manufacturing explosives and constructing explosive devices in England and Northern Ireland.

He has also been charged with possession of a controlled drug with intent to supply.

Earlier this year, police uncovered a "significant terrorist hide" at Carnfunnock Country Park in March.

Explosives and bomb parts were also found in May at Capanagh Forest.
